Seiring dengan berkembangnya teknologi saat ini, bidang pendidikan wajib memiliki inovasi dalam pembelajaran di sekolah. Penggunaan model pembelajaran blended learning merupakan salah satu implikasi tidak langsung dari berkembangnya teknologi. Maka dari itu, pentingnya sebuah kajian mengenai blended learning tentang apakah blended learning mampu meningkatkan kompetensi maupun kemampuan siswa menengah saat ini. Salah satu kemampuan siswa yang dapat diuji yaitu kemampuan komunikasi matematis dengan menggunakan salah satu aplikasi yang menunjang blended learning yaitu Edmodo. Tujuan dari kajian ini untuk mengetahui bagaimana pembelajaran blended learning dapat meningkatkan kemampuan komunikasi matematis siswa dengan menggunakan aplikasi Edmodo. Kajian ini berasal dari studi literatur dan penelitian terdahulu, pemilihan materi pembelajaran disesuaikan dengan keadaan di lapangan

The work is devoted to the consideration of improving the quality of teaching students the discipline “Numerical methods” through the development of the cognitive component of computational thinking based on blended learning. The article presents a methodology for the formation of computational thinking of mathematics students, based on the visualization of algorithmic design schemes and the activation of the cognitive independence of students. The characteristic of computational thinking is given, the content and structure of computational thinking are shown. It is argued that a student with such a mind is able to manifest himself in his professional field in the best possible way. The results of the application of the technique are described. To determine the level of development of the cognitive component of computational thinking, a diagnostic model has been developed based on measuring the content, operational and motivational components. It is shown that the proposed method of developing computational thinking of students, taking into account the individual characteristics of students’ thinking, meaningfully based on the theoretical and practical aspects of studying the discipline, increases the effectiveness of learning the course “Numerical methods”. The materials of the article are of practical value for teachers of mathematical disciplines who use information and telecommunication technologies in their professional activities.

The technology of blended learning is one of the modern trends in education both in the world and in Russia. The article explores the various possibilities of blended learning technology. As a means of implementing online learning, it is proposed to use LMS Moodle, which is widely used among educational organizations. The categorization of the main elements of Moodle from the perspective of the organization of pedagogical control, forms of presentation of teaching materials is presented. Examples of the use of basic resources and elements of Moodle in the educational process are given. The interactive properties of individual elements those allow you to more effectively implement online learning in blended learning technology are revealed. An approach is proposed to understand the essence of blended learning technology as a technology that allows to activate a student’s activities in the framework of full-time education by using online training and transferring (from full-time education) those activities that students are able to implement in the absence of a teacher.
